JULIA CHILD'S AUNT HELEN'S FLUFFY PUMPKIN PIE
This recipe was published in Parade in November 1982, when Julia Child was writing a recipe column for the magazine. As all cooks (and writers) know, Thanksgiving is an adventure and a challenge: how to come up with fresh ideas that keep the dish on the right side of tradition? In this pie, Mrs. Child's addition of molasses, extra spices and especially bourbon breathe new life into the filling. If you like your desserts on the spicy side, add an extra tablespoon of molasses and a pinch of black pepper.

Steps:
- Heat oven to 450 degrees and place rack in center of oven. Separate eggs and set aside.
- Using a mixer, blender or large bowl, blend pumpkin, the 2 cups of the sugars, 1 teaspoon salt, molasses, bourbon or rum (if using), cinnamon, ginger, nutmeg, cloves, egg yolks, cream and milk until smooth. Add more milk, a tablespoon at a time, if the mixture is stiff: it should be a soft purée.
- In a clean bowl, whip egg whites until foaming. Whip in a pinch of salt, then gradually whip in remaining 2 tablespoons sugar until shiny white peaks form. Beat 1/4 of the whites thoroughly into pumpkin mixture; gently fold in the rest.
- Immediately ladle filling into the shells, filling to just below the rim of the pan. Place in oven and bake just until rim of crust begins to turn gold, 10 to 15 minutes. Reduce heat to 375 and bake another 25 to 30 minutes, until a tester inserted into the filling 2 inches from the rim comes out clean. (The center should still be a bit wet; it will cook more as it cools.) If the rim of the crust starts to get too brown, cover it with aluminum foil.
- Immediately turn oven off, leave door ajar (stick in a wooden spoon to hold it open if necessary) and let sit 20 to 30 minutes more as the oven cools; this will prevent the filling from turning watery. Serve warm, or let cool, wrap tightly and refrigerate for up to 2 days. Let pie come to room temperature before serving.

LIBBY'S® FAMOUS PUMPKIN PIE
Whether you're hosting a festive party or a casual get-together with friends, our Famous Pumpkin Pie will make entertaining easy!

Steps:
- Preheat oven to 425 degrees F.
- Combine sugar, salt, cinnamon, ginger and cloves in small bowl. Beat eggs lightly in large bowl. Stir in pumpkin and sugar-spice mixture. Gradually stir in evaporated milk. Pour into pie shell.
- Bake for 15 minutes. Reduce temperature to 350 degrees F.; bake for 40 to 50 minutes or until knife inserted near center comes out clean. Cool on wire rack for 2 hours. Serve immediately or refrigerate. (Do not freeze as this will cause the crust to separate from the filling.)

AUNT ROZANNES FAMOUS PUMPKIN PIE
Steps:
- Pre-heat oven to 375º. Combine graham cracker crumbs, ¼ c. sugar, and 1/3 c. butter. Press into bottom of 9-inch pie plate and bake for 5 minutes. Meanwhile, cream 4½ T. butter with brown sugar and chopped pecans. Drop mixture onto baked crust. Return to oven and bake 6 minutes, or until mixture melts. Remove from oven and smooth mixture evenly over crust and allow to cool. In a bowl, beat egg yolks with ½ c. sugar until thick. Add pumpkin, milk, and all spices. Mix until blended. Add mixture to saucepan over medium heat until mixture thickens (be careful not to get plopped), about 10 minutes. Leave in pan. In a small bowl, dissolve gel into cold water. Stir into hot pumpkin in sauce pan. Remove from heat. In a large bowl, beat egg whites until foamy. Gradually add ½ c. sugar and beat until stiff but not dry. Gently fold pumpkin mixture into the egg whites. Pour into prepared pie crust. Refrigerate until ready to serve. Serve with whipped cream.

WE TESTED 4 FAMOUS PUMPKIN PIE RECIPES AND FOUND A …
From thekitchn.com
Estimated Reading Time 3 mins
- The Classic, No-Frills Pie: Libby’s Famous Pumpkin Pie. Really, there was nothing wrong with this tried-and-true pie, but when compared to the others I tested, it just felt average.
- The Most Dressed Up: Ina Garten’s Ultimate Pumpkin Pie. I was really rooting for Ina’s pumpkin pie, but in the end, the flavors just weren’t my favorite.
- The Extra-Spicy Pie: Alton Brown’s Pumpkin Pie. If you love ginger, you’ll love Alton’s version that features a gingersnap crust. I was a fan, especially since the crust was further enhanced with ground ginger, but I could see it being too much for some.
- The Very Best Pumpkin Pie: Julia Child’s Aunt Helen’s Fluffy Pumpkin Pie. If you’re looking for a classic pumpkin pie that takes things one step further while still respecting tradition, Julia’s is it.
